This study aimed to examine the degree of homogeneity versus heterogeneity of individuals’ political information environments across offline and online media types and relations with sociodemographic variables, personality, and political attitudes. In two online surveys, German participants (sample 1: N = 686; sample 2: N = 702) provided information on sociodemographic variables, consumption of political news, and voting intentions, and completed the Big Five Inventory and Right-Wing Authoritarianism (RWA) and Social Dominance Orientation (SDO) scales. Results revealed that absolutely homogeneous political news consumption was evident for a small proportion of individuals (2.04% and 0.43%). Openness (positively) and Agreeableness (negatively) exhibited significant associations with the degree of heterogeneity of political information environments across samples. No consistent patterns of relations with either the ideological attitudes of RWA and SDO or voting intentions were observed. The findings shed light on the existence of absolutely homogeneous political information environments and “who” might be prone to a more homogeneous versus more heterogeneous information environment.

This meta-analysis examined social communication outcomes in augmentative and alternative communication (AAC) interventions, or those that involved aided (e.g., speech generating devices, picture point systems) or unaided AAC (e.g., gestures, manual sign language) as a component of intervention, and the extent to which communication outcomes were predicted by participant characteristics. Variables of interest included chronological age, communication mode used prior to intervention, number of words produced and imitation skills of participants prior to intervention. Investigators identified 117 primary studies that implemented AAC interventions with school-aged individuals (up to 22 years) with autism spectrum disorder and/or intellectual disability associated with complex communication needs and assessed social-communication outcomes. All included studies involved single-case experimental designs and met basic study design quality standards. We synthesized findings across studies using two complementary effect size indices, Tau(AB) and the log response ratio, and multi-level meta-analysis with robust variance estimation. With Tau(AB), the overall average effect across 338 participants was 0.72, 95% CI [0.67, 0.76], with a high degree of heterogeneity across studies. With the log response ratio, the overall average effect corresponded to a 538% increase from baseline levels of responding, 95% CI [388%, 733%], with a high degree of heterogeneity across studies and contrasts. Moderator analyses detected few differences in effectiveness when comparing across diagnoses, ages, the number and type of communication modes the participants used prior to intervention, the number of words used by the participants prior to intervention, and imitation use prior to intervention.

Background: IgA nephropathy (IgAN) has a high degree of heterogeneity in clinical and pathological features. Among all subsets of IgAN, the pathogenesis of IgAN with minimal change disease (MCD-IgAN) remained controversial.Methods: We analyzed the clinical and pathological characteristics of MCD-IgAN patients in a retrospective cohort. Patients diagnosed with IgAN, excluding MCD-IgAN, were randomly selected as controls. Levels of plasma galactose-deficient IgA1 (GdIgA1), IgG autoantibodies against GdIgA1, GdIgA1 deposition in the glomerulus, and inflammatory reactivity of circulating poly-IgA1 complexes to cultured mesangial cells were evaluated.Results: Patients with MCD-IgAN had significantly higher levels of proteinuria and estimated glomerular filtration rate (eGFR), lower levels of albumin and urine blood cells, and milder histological lesions by a light microscope compared to IgAN patients, which bears a resemblance to MCD. Lower levels of GdIgA1 (3.41 ± 1.68 vs. 4.92 ± 2.30 μg/ml, p = 0.009) and IgG antiglycan autoantibodies (23.25 ± 22.59 vs. 76.58 ± 71.22 IU/ml, p < 0.001) were found in MCD-IgAN patients than those in IgAN controls. Meanwhile, weaker fluorescence intensities of both IgA and GdIgA1 were observed in the glomerulus of MCD-IgAN patients compared to those in IgAN patients. Furthermore, poly-IgA1 complexes from MCD-IgAN patients induced weaker inflammatory effects on cultured mesangial cells than those from IgAN patients in vitro.Conclusion: The results demonstrated that MCD-IgAN cases represent a dual glomerulopathy, namely, mild IgAN with superimposed MCD, which furthermore provides substantial evidence for the corticosteroids therapy in MCD-IgAN patients as the guidelines recommended.

BACKGROUND The Severity of Illness Scores (SIS)- Acute Physiology and Chronic Health Evaluation (APACHE), Simplified Acute Physiology Score (SAPS), and Sequential Organ Failure Assessment (SOFA) - are current risk stratification and mortality prediction tools used in Intensive Care Units (ICU) across the globe, and rely on scores that assess disease severity on admission. Developers of Artificial Intelligence (AI) or Machine Learning (ML) models predictive of ICU mortality use the SIS performance as a reference point when reporting the performance of these computational constructs. OBJECTIVE Using systematic review and meta-analysis, we evaluated studies that compare ML-based mortality prediction models to SIS-based models. The review should inform clinicians regarding the prognostic value of ML-based ICU mortality prediction models compared with SIS models and their validity in supporting clinical decision-making. METHODS We performed a systematic search using PubMed, Scopus, Embase, and IEEE databases. Studies that report the performance of newly developed ML models predictive of ICU mortality and compare it with the performance of SIS models on the same datasets were eligible for inclusion. ML and the SIS models with a reported Area Under the Receiver Operating Characteristic (AUROC) curve were included in the meta-analysis to identify the group with superior performance. Data were extracted with guidance from the CHARMS (Critical Appraisal and Data Extraction for Systematic Reviews of Prediction Modelling Studies) checklist[1] and was appraised for risk of bias and applicability using PROBAST (A Tool to Assess the Risk of Bias and Applicability of Prediction Model Studies ) [2]. RESULTS After screening the literature, we identified and included 20 papers containing 47 ML models based on seven types of algorithms that were compared with three types of SIS models. The AUROC for predicting ICU mortality ranged between 0.828-0.875 for ML-based models and between 0.707-0.760 for SI-based models. We noted substantial heterogeneity among the models reported, and considerable variation among the AUROC estimates for both ML and SIS model types. Due to the high degree of heterogeneity, we performed a limited random-effect meta-analysis of externally validated subgroups of ML models and the subgroups of SIS used for comparison. CONCLUSIONS ML-based models can accurately predict ICU mortality as an alternative to traditional scoring models. The high degree of heterogeneity observed within and between studies limit the assessment of pooled results. The differences in development strategies, validation, statistical, and computational methods that these models rely on impede a head-to-head comparison, and we cannot declare the superiority of one model over the other. Consequently, we make no recommendation regarding the ML-based ICU mortality prediction models’ performance in clinical practice. To bridge the knowledge gap from design to practice, ML model developers must provide explainer models and make those knowledge objects reproducible, interoperable, and transparent[3]. CLINICALTRIAL the review was registered and approved by the international prospective register of systematic reviews, PROSPERO (reference number CRD42021203871).

The results of studies on the SSC-2011 coordinate base homogeneity carried out in the process of linking a special-purpose geodetic network’s points to this coordinate system are presented. The research consisted of multiple determinations of the differential geodetic stations (DGS) coordinates in GSK-2011 from different types of the coordinate base of this system. In the first version, they were obtained through their binding to the nearest points of the SGN with known coordinates in the SSC-2011. In the second one, the DGS was linked to SSC-2011 by GNSS vectors to four FAGS points. In the third variant, in order to obtain these coordinates in SSC-2011 the reference were four points of the IGS network. The grid coordinates of the DGS determined in GSK-2011 from the FAGS and IGS points coincided within 1,3 cm. Those of the DGS in SSC-2011, from points of the SGN, differ from the ones obtained in the FAGS and IGS by maximum values up to 21,8 cm, 22,2 cm, 27,2 cm in the abscissa, ordinate, and position, respectively. The derived data on the degree of heterogeneity of the SGN in SSC-2011 enable concluding the impracticality of using it as the coordinate basis of this system at carrying out works, requiring positioning accuracy at the level of several centimeters.

The literature and key policy debates on the South African informal economy are reviewed through the lens of Chen’s taxonomy of informal economy debates into legalist, dualist, voluntarist, and structuralist schools of thought. Previous insights are supplemented with an empirical analysis of the South African informal economy, using Statistics South Africa’s Quarterly Labour Force Surveys. Together these analyses suggest that the post-apartheid informal economy is characterized by a large degree of heterogeneity by status in employment and sectoral distribution and is highly gendered in its segmentation. Further, earnings are low for all but a few groups of informal workers. Much of the existing evidence also suggests that, somewhat in contrast to conventional economic theory, the South African informal economy does not absorb newcomers easily, and particularly not in times of crisis. The chapter concludes by reflecting on the primary thrust of post-apartheid policy and by examining South Africa’s response to the global call to promote the formalization of the informal economy.

<p>This thesis studies inflation dynamics, investigating both reasons why prices change, and why they sometimes do not. It investigates four areas that are of interest to monetary policy makers, but where our knowledge is incomplete.  The first area investigated is the causes of price stickiness at the firm level. Insight is given by a large survey of price-setting behaviour of New Zealand firms. There is a large degree of heterogeneity in price-setting practices between, and within, sectors. Explicit contracts, implicit contracts and strategic complementarity are the most widely recognised causes of price rigidity. Menu costs and sticky information are not widely recognised.  The second area investigated is how exporters price, and in particular the decisions over currency of invoice and whether to differentiate prices across markets. In sharp contrast to commonly held views, we find that primary sector firms do differentiate prices across markets. Indeed, these firms are more likely to do so in New Zealand than firms in other sectors. Larger, and more productive firms, are more likely to differentiate prices.  This thesis then studies the influence that global inflation factors have on domestic inflation. A CPI database for 223 countries and territories extends the previous research, which focuses on high income countries. Global factors explain a large share of the variance of national inflation rates in advanced countries, but not for less developed countries. More generally, global factors have greater influence in countries with higher GDP per capita, financial development and central bank transparency. Global factors explain a large share of the variance of food and energy prices but a much smaller share of the variance of other sub-components.  Finally, this thesis carries out the first systematic analysis of the impact on inflation of disasters caused by natural hazards. There is a large degree of heterogeneity, with disasters having little significant effect in advanced countries, but having effects that can persist for years in developing economies. There are also differences between types of disasters and sub-indices of inflation. Storms have a short-run impact on food price inflation that lasts for the first two quarters, before being reversed in the subsequent two. Earthquakes reduce CPI inflation excluding food, housing and energy.</p>

Abstract The X-ray transparency of various polymers and plastics is one of the most important factors in the choice of material in the design of new medical robotic and mechatronic systems and complexes. Along with the radiolucency, such a parameter as material inhomogeneity is also one of the main ones. The inhomogeneity of the material can not only affect the radiolucency of individual areas of the product but also impose restrictions on the use of polymeric materials by changing the physical and mechanical properties of the products. In this work, a technique was proposed for determining the location of regions of interest with reliable values on a CT image. Data were obtained for the values of the parameter HU and standard deviation for various polymer materials. A technique was proposed for determining the degree of heterogeneity of polymeric materials. The values of the degree of heterogeneity were obtained for all investigated materials.

AbstractWhen heterogeneous players make strategic investment decisions in multi-stage contests, they might conserve resources in a current contest to spend more in a subsequent contest, if the degree of heterogeneity in the current (subsequent) contest is sufficiently large (small). We confirm these predictions using data from German professional soccer, in which players are subject to a one-match ban if they accumulate five yellow cards. Players with four yellow cards facing the risk of being suspended for the next match are (i) less likely to be fielded when the heterogeneity in the current match increases and (ii) more likely to receive a fifth yellow card in the current match when heterogeneity in the next match increases or heterogeneity in the next match but one (when they return from their ban) decreases.
